On Monday, September 13, 2021, the National Park Service issued the record of decision (ROD). The Final Environmental Impact Statement was released on September 18, 2020. The GMP Amendment updates management guidance for more than 28,000 acres of NPS lands, including all lands currently leased for ranching. On October 16, 2017, the National Park Service (NPS) began the planning process for a General Management Plan Amendment (GMP Amendment) for Point Reyes National Seashore and the north district of Golden Gate National Recreation Area. A virtual public meeting was held on October 26, 2021, and public feedback on the draft ATMP was accepted through the NPS Planning, Environment and Public Comment (PEPC) website at from Octothrough November 15, 2021. The draft ATMP delineates acceptable levels of commercial air tours, including, but not limited to, frequency, duration, altitude, and routes, consistent with the National Parks Air Tour Management Act of 2000. The National Park Service and the Federal Aviation Administration prepared a draft Air Tour Management Plan (ATMP) for Golden Gate National Recreation Area, Muir Woods National Monument, San Francisco Maritime National Historical Park, and Point Reyes National Seashore (Parks). A 31-day public scoping comment period is now open from Friday, August 25, 2023, until Monday, September 25, 2023. This plan will update the management guidance of this wilderness-designated peninsula, including management of the tule elk herd in this region of the park. The National Park Service has initiated a public planning process for the Tomales Point area of Point Reyes National Seashore.
